Wood window service encompasses a range of professional offerings aimed at maintaining, repairing, and restoring wooden window components. These services often involve inspecting the condition of existing frames, sashes, and muntins, as well as addressing issues such as rot, warping, and deterioration. Technicians may perform tasks like replacing damaged wood, refinishing surfaces, and installing weatherstripping to improve the window’s overall function and appearance. The goal is to preserve or enhance the window’s structural integrity and aesthetic appeal, ensuring it continues to serve its purpose effectively.
One of the primary problems addressed by wood window services is damage caused by moisture exposure, which can lead to wood rot and decay. Over time, wooden windows may also develop issues like drafts, difficulty opening or closing, and compromised insulation. Repair and restoration services help solve these problems by replacing compromised components, sealing gaps, and applying protective finishes. This not only extends the lifespan of the windows but also helps improve energy efficiency and indoor comfort within the property.

Replacement Costs - Replacing a wood window typically ranges from $300 to $1,000 per window, depending on size and style. For example, standard double-hung windows may cost around $500 each, including installation. Costs vary based on window dimensions and custom features.
Repair Expenses - Repairing wood windows can cost between $150 and $600 per window. Common repairs such as rotted wood or damaged sashes usually fall within this range. The exact price depends on the extent of the damage and the repair complexity.
Refinishing Prices - Refinishing or restoring wood windows generally costs $200 to $800 per window. This includes stripping old paint, sanding, and applying new finishes. The price varies depending on window size and the level of detail involved.
Installation Fees - Professional installation of wood windows can range from $200 to $700 per window. Factors influencing costs include window type, complexity of the installation, and local labor rates. Contact local service providers for precise estimates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
